- A financial penalty of $25,000 was imposed on Toh-Shi Printing Singapore for failing to implement proper and adequate procedural checks while processing personal data for Aviva, resulting in an unauthorised disclosure of personal data of more than 8,000 individuals. - The Monetary Authority of Singapore (MAS) conducts regular assessment of risks and vulnerabilities arising from developments in Singapore and the global economy, and assesses their implications on the soundness and stability of Singapore’s financial system. The analysis and results are contained in the Financial Stability Review (FSR), which aims to contribute to a greater understanding among market participants, analysts and the public on issues affecting Singapore's financial system.Main content
